Chauncey Starr worked for the Tennessee Eastman Corporation at the Y-12 Plant.
F. M. Livingston, Jr. worked for the Roane-Anderson Company.
M. Kuhlman served in the 390th Air Service Group.
Betty Maskewitz arrived in Oak Ridge in the summer of 1944 with her husband, who worked at the site. She was an elementary school teacher.
George Morgan was a chemical engineer who worked for the Manhattan Project in both New York and Oak Ridge, TN.
